goddamn

English dictionary entry

Meanings

intj
  1. An expression of anger, surprise, intense excitement or frustration.
adj
  1. Damned by God.
  2. Used as an intensifier.
noun
  1. A more emphatic form of damn.
  2. Alternative form of goddam (“an English person, from French perspective”).
adj
  1. Alternative letter-case form of goddamn.

Pronunciation

/ˌɡɒdˈdæm/ /ˈɡɒd.dæm/ /ˈɡɒdæm/ En-au-goddamn.ogg

Word forms

goddamn god damn goddam goddamned goddammit goddamnit gawldamn goddamns

Etymology

From God + damn; originally, and sometimes still, a present subjunctive expression of a wish that God smite someone for their wickedness; compare also antonymous God bless, God bless you, and God love (someone or something).
